On the first and second floor of the Museum Ephraim-Palais, the exhibition offers an entertaining discovery tour through the centuries and at the same time a comprehensive overview of the sometimes revolutionary events in this city.
Feel medieval fabrics, smell your way back to 1740, see the original padlock from the Brandenburg Gate and listen to interviews with people who shaped Berlin at the time of reunification. Along the way, you will encounter the oldest remains of a Berlin domestic pig and a plague doctor.
International Museum Day will take place for the 47th time in 2024. Proclaimed annually by the International Council of Museums (ICOM) on 18 May, it will be celebrated in Germany this year on the third Sunday of the month. The aim of the day of action is to draw attention to museums and invite people to discover their diversity.
